The flu shot, explained

Stopping the flu saves lives. Find out why getting your shot is good for you and for others.

April–June is a good time to get your flu shot in Australia.

Influenza is a major cause of illness in Australia and people die of the flu every year. Some years, the prevailing flu strains are much more severe than others, and this is unpredictable.
